Abstract
Since the last centuries the sheet metal forming mainly focuses on the production of high lot sizes. As part of this process the deep drawing gained a very high stage of development. Forming technologies for small quantities, however, were less pushed. Since at least the 1990s across industries a trend for product individualization began. The variety of variants increased and the part-specific batch sizes declined. Especially in the field of sheet metal forming this change requires a paradigm shift. The paper shows which approaches the Fraunhofer IWU tracked specifically for lowest quantities and how it is possible to produce even the smallest lot sizes automated.
